Ok I had to pull out some cooking memorbelia from the days of slinging Brett's.
I had a great spot in the parking lot of a huge College in Jersey. Best of all, No rent, just 863 different permits lol...
Remember, Jersey is known to get $$$$_ any way they can from you.
So one night I'm working late because of the baseball games ( chhh chinggg ) and the girls Basketball coach propositions me on something I Can't refuse.
Wants me to run the cart during the Basketball games over the winter. I say sure, but need to check with the fire department because of propane indoors.
Of course it's a BIG NO-NO !!
So he asks if I have any other fuel source so I brainstorm for a few weeks. At this time, my one brother runs a ( Flo Jet ) machine at his shop.
I draw something up and a week later, I'm in like Flynn !
It's designed to sit on top of the existing top plate and make the Sneeze Guard ( plexiglass enclosure )still usable.
Fuel source is Sternos. So I hook the cart up and tow it back to Jersey for a trial run.
Here we are in his garage at 2 am eating like kings without the use of propane...
Needless to say, I used it in the school hallways all winter long. I kept it after I got rid of the cart and use it on the kitchen counter Every time we lose power, it's pretty Kool. Even made chicken penne vodka one night, it was sooo good.
The wooden legs are for use at home, and to keep the Sternos clear from the base.
Anyways, I thought I'd share a little story and venture in my life.
